BEVERLY, Mass. — The Endicott football team opens up its 2025 season at home against Misericordia on Saturday, September 6, at 12 PM. Here's a preview of the Gulls' upcoming season.
FIVE THINGS YOU NEED TO KNOW
- Endicott will look to win its fifth straight conference championship this fall.
- The Gulls return All-Conference selections Mike Bartley (North Caldwell, N.J.), Kennedy Charles (Portland, Maine), Alfino Davis (Cranston, R.I.), Adam Goodfellow (Wayland, Mass.), Davenche Sydney (Malden, Mass.), and Joe Tirrell (Franklin, Mass.) to the fold.
- Chase Duncan (Queens, N.Y.), Danny Fleming (Tewksbury, Mass.), Goodfellow, Jayson Little (Natick, Mass.), Bryan Metayer (Norwood, Mass.), and Tirell have been named captains for the 2025 season.
- Endicott is receiving votes in the AFCA and D3football.com Preseason Polls.
- The Gulls will play in a program record seven regular season home games this fall (previous high: 6 in 2018 & 2019).
